The UMPI Women's team took to the floor for the second time in as many days, this time taking on the Cadets of Norwich University for two schools' first meeting in five years.
How it Happened:
UMPI fell behind by double digits in the first after Norwich exploded out the gate with 27 first quarter points. They'd outscore UMPI by seven, four, and four the final three quarters and cruise to a 93-64 victory.
The Owls shot 30.5% from the field on the day and made seven three-pointers for a 39% clip. They lost the rebound battle 18-38, as Norwich dominated the inside game.
Top Performers:
The Owls were led by Jovanna Oliva who had 18 points which was a single-game high in her collegiate career. Oliva had three rebounds and three steals to go along with her solid scoring performance. In right behind her was her Eastern Nazarene transfer counterpart Anaira Ayala who had 14. Alexis Ireland had 12 points as well.
